Insight and analysis with a Scottish focus from political commentators from The Courier, The Press & Journal, the Evening Telegraph and the Evening Express.

Scottish prisons overcrowding crisis – featured interview
Q: What potential solutions do you see for addressing the prison overcrowding issue?
There needs to be a conversation about societal expectations of the prison system and potential alternatives to custody rather than just building more prisons.
Scottish prisons overcrowding crisis – featured interview
Q: What is the current state of conditions for both prison officers and inmates due to overcrowding?
Conditions are characterized as chronically overcrowded and hectic, leading to increased violence and deteriorating safety for staff and inmates.
